WebbrTEV protease (Invitrogen) has a (histidine) 6 -tag and recognizes the amino acid sequence Glu-Asn-Leu-Tyr-Phe-Gln↓Gly. Glu, Tyr, Gln and Gly are needed for cleavage between the Gln and Gly residues (↓). N-terminal (histidine) 6 -tags can be removed. The advantage of this enzymatic cleavage is that the protein of interest can be repurified ... WebbHis-tags. Molecular Weight: 0.2–1.6 kDa. 6x-His tag is 0.8 kDa. Size: 2–10 histidine residues Tag location: C- or N- terminals, or internal. Affinity Resin: transition metal ions, usually Ni 2+ Applications: protein purification Strengths: Small size so lower possibility of affecting fusion protein functionality. Protein tags are peptide sequences genetically grafted onto a recombinant protein. Tags are attached to proteins for various purposes. They can be added to either end of the target protein, so they are either C-terminus or N-terminus specific or are both C-terminus and N-terminus specific.
